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
967356 555807590 5158939078
1362890355 7460795 655418
1362890355 7460795 655418
764 77257968 663
All about undefined
Interested in learning more?
1362890355 7460795 655418
764 77257968 663
See more
90803186586 13572
9078 124 708311 7677612
See more
660 086690622 064962
60061 2854 2665 51700353 7499849341
See more